ironic/ironic
Dmitry Tantsur d1062cfbdd Migrate the remaining classic drivers to hardware types
I've tried my best to provide a correct matching for these, but
there are two exceptions:

* fake_drac uses iscsi deploy with None boot, which cannot work,
  so changing both to fake
* some fake drivers are migrated to the 'fake' power interface,
  which is changed to include soft power as well.

The latter means that all fake classic drivers now support fake
soft power actions, while previously only fake_soft_power did.
Now fake_soft_power is identical to fake and is left for backward
compatibility

Also wrote more tests to check correctness of this migration.

Change-Id: I00c9c6ed698b10f035e65428e1a20d733c7e544a
Partial-Bug: #1690185
2018-02-01 18:38:24 +01:00
..
api Fix nits found in node traits 2018-01-30 10:01:26 -05:00
cmd Automatically migrate nodes to hardware types 2018-01-26 21:17:26 +00:00
common Merge "Resolve race in validating neutron networks due to caching" 2018-01-27 05:31:22 +00:00
conductor Add API methods for [un]rescue 2018-01-26 18:27:10 +00:00
conf Merge "Update description for config params of 'rescue' interface" 2018-01-28 06:07:14 +00:00
db Fix nits found in node traits 2018-01-30 10:01:26 -05:00
dhcp Use adapters for neutronclient 2017-12-14 13:36:03 +02:00
drivers Migrate the remaining classic drivers to hardware types 2018-02-01 18:38:24 +01:00
locale/ja/LC_MESSAGES Imported Translations from Zanata 2017-11-21 06:16:45 +00:00
objects Add traits field to node notifications 2018-01-28 09:12:13 +00:00
tests Migrate the remaining classic drivers to hardware types 2018-02-01 18:38:24 +01:00
__init__.py Move eventlet monkey patch code 2017-03-02 13:48:18 +02:00
version.py Correct version.py and update current version string 2014-03-21 13:50:05 -07:00